Trex Composite
Enahnce, Select, or Transcend lines tiers offer curated colors and low maintenance composite materials.
Aerial view of an outdoor deck with dark wood planks, curved sofa, and round table.
TimberTech Decking
This high-performance decking material is designed to resist moisture, fading, and everyday wear. Sophisticated wood looks without the need to sand, stain, or seal your deck.
Wooden deck with a circular pattern made of straight and angled wooden planks.
Premium Wood Decking
Rich grain, natural warmth, and a look that only gets better with age. We work with ipe, mahogany, and cedar to build real wood decks that are as beautiful as they are built to last.

Frequently Asked Questions

Deck installation FAQs

Most deck projects run 3 to 5 weeks from the start of construction. Larger builds with screen porches, custom bars, or pool surrounds may take longer. We walk through timing during the estimate so you know what to plan for.

In most Massachusetts municipalities, yes. Decks attached to your home and those above a certain height require a permit. We handle the entire permitting process in-house so you don't have to figure out what's required.

It depends on your priorities. Composite and PVC materials like Trex, Timbertech, and Azek require the least maintenance and hold up well through freeze-thaw cycles. Cedar and IPE are excellent natural wood options if you prefer the real thing and are willing to maintain them. We'll help you weigh the options during your consultation.

Wood, PVC, and metal. The right choice depends on your decking material, your home's exterior, and your budget. We'll walk you through options that complement the overall design.

Yes. Custom bars are something we do regularly on deck builds. If you want a full outdoor kitchen, that falls into our outdoor kitchen work — worth a conversation during the estimate.

Yes. If your current deck is aging or structurally compromised, we'll assess it honestly and tell you whether a repair makes sense or whether a full replacement is the smarter investment.

Every project comes with a 1-year workmanship warranty. If something isn't right with our work, we come back and make it right.
